Quote:
Originally Posted by great2c4me
Ya, first year owning. How cold is too cold? I wanna go use her up one last time, but don't how warm it'll keep inside. 2017, stock wall mount propane heater
|
We have a 1985 Coleman Sequoia with furnace and it keeps the trailer toasty warm when it's running but the trailer cools off almost immediately after it shuts off. When it's really cold (below about 55) it runs constantly.
